DEPTRAC Configuration Generator
Generates optimized DEPTRAC configurations for architectural dependency analysis.
Generated Files
deptrac.yaml # Main configuration
deptrac-baseline.yaml # Violation baseline (if needed)
Configuration by Architecture
DDD Layered Architecture
# deptrac.yaml
deptrac:
paths:
- ./src
layers:
#############################################
# Domain Layer (innermost)
#############################################
- name: Domain
collectors:
- type: directory
value: src/Domain/.*
# Domain sublayers
- name: Domain.Entity
collectors:
- type: directory
value: src/Domain/.*/Entity/.*
- name: Domain.ValueObject
collectors:
- type: directory
value: src/Domain/.*/ValueObject/.*
- name: Domain.Event
collectors:
- type: directory
value: src/Domain/.*/Event/.*
- name: Domain.Repository
collectors:
- type: directory
value: src/Domain/.*/Repository/.*
- name: Domain.Service
collectors:
- type: directory
value: src/Domain/.*/Service/.*
#############################################
# Application Layer
#############################################
- name: Application
collectors:
- type: directory
value: src/Application/.*
- name: Application.UseCase
collectors:
- type: directory
value: src/Application/.*/UseCase/.*
- name: Application.Command
collectors:
- type: directory
value: src/Application/.*/Command/.*
- name: Application.Query
collectors:
- type: directory
value: src/Application/.*/Query/.*
- name: Application.DTO
collectors:
- type: directory
value: src/Application/.*/DTO/.*
#############################################
# Infrastructure Layer
#############################################
- name: Infrastructure
collectors:
- type: directory
value: src/Infrastructure/.*
- name: Infrastructure.Persistence
collectors:
- type: directory
value: src/Infrastructure/Persistence/.*
- name: Infrastructure.Messaging
collectors:
- type: directory
value: src/Infrastructure/Messaging/.*
- name: Infrastructure.External
collectors:
- type: directory
value: src/Infrastructure/External/.*
#############################################
# Presentation Layer (outermost)
#############################################
- name: Presentation
collectors:
- type: directory
value: src/(Api|Web|Console)/.*
- name: Presentation.Api
collectors:
- type: directory
value: src/Api/.*
- name: Presentation.Web
collectors:
- type: directory
value: src/Web/.*
- name: Presentation.Console
collectors:
- type: directory
value: src/Console/.*
#############################################
# Dependency Rules
#############################################
ruleset:
# Domain has NO dependencies (except language primitives)
Domain: []
Domain.Entity: []
Domain.ValueObject: []
Domain.Event: []
Domain.Repository: [] # Only interfaces
Domain.Service:
- Domain.Entity
- Domain.ValueObject
- Domain.Event
- Domain.Repository
# Application depends only on Domain
Application:
- Domain
Application.UseCase:
- Domain
- Application.DTO
- Application.Command
- Application.Query
Application.Command:
- Domain
Application.Query:
- Domain
Application.DTO:
- Domain.ValueObject # Can use VOs for type safety
# Infrastructure implements Domain interfaces
Infrastructure:
- Domain
- Application
Infrastructure.Persistence:
- Domain.Entity
- Domain.Repository
- Domain.ValueObject
Infrastructure.Messaging:
- Domain.Event
- Application.Command
Infrastructure.External:
- Domain
- Application
# Presentation depends on Application
Presentation:
- Application
- Domain # For DTOs, VOs in responses
Presentation.Api:
- Application.UseCase
- Application.DTO
- Domain.ValueObject
Presentation.Web:
- Application.UseCase
- Application.DTO
Presentation.Console:
- Application.UseCase
- Application.Command

Generation Instructions
-
Analyze project:
- Identify architecture style (DDD, Hexagonal, etc.)
- Map directory structure
- Find bounded contexts
-
Define layers:
- Start with main layers (Domain, Application, Infrastructure, Presentation)
- Add sublayers if needed
- Create bounded context layers if multi-context
-
Define rules:
- Domain depends on nothing
- Each layer depends only on inner layers
- Cross-context only via SharedKernel/Events
-
Handle violations:
- Generate baseline for existing violations
- Plan refactoring to remove violations
